Comparison of anterior middle superior alveolar (AMSA) injection and buccal infiltration as single-injection anesthetic techniques for orthodontic extraction of maxillary first premolars: a randomized split-mouth clinical trial

Background: Pain and anxiety regarding local anesthetic injections are common concerns during orthodontic tooth extraction.Single-injection anesthetic techniques may reduce patient discomfort while maintaining adequate pain control by eliminating the need for separate buccal and palatal injections.This study compared the anesthetic efficacy, pain perception, onset and duration of anesthesia, and postoperative analgesia linked to anterior middle superior alveolar (AMSA) injection versus buccal infiltration for maxillary first premolar extraction.Methods: This assessor-blinded randomized split-mouth clinical trial enrolled 42 orthodontic patients (mean age, 18.5 ± 3.12 years; range, 13-24 years) requiring bilateral extraction of maxillary first premolars.The participants received an AMSA injection and buccal infiltration in the contralateral quadrant during two visits, spaced 10 days apart.Both techniques utilized 1.2 mL of 4% articaine with adrenaline (1:100,000) via a 30-gauge needle.The outcomes included anesthetic success, pain during injection and extraction assessed on a visual analog scale (VAS; 0-100 mm), onset and duration of anesthesia, and postoperative analgesia.Anesthetic success was defined as completion of extraction without supplemental anesthesia.Supplemental anesthesia was administered when intraoperative pain exceeded 44 mm on the VAS, and the primary anesthetic technique was classified as unsuccessful.McNemar's test and the paired Student's t-test were used for statistical comparisons.Results: Anesthetic success rates were 85.7% for AMSA injection and 78.6% for buccal infiltration, with no significant difference (P = 0.58; matched OR 1.60, 95% CI 0.52-4.92).AMSA injection produced a significantly faster onset and longer duration of palatal anesthesia, whereas buccal infiltration produced a significantly faster onset and longer duration of buccal anesthesia (P < 0.001).AMSA injection caused greater injection-related pain (P < 0.001; Cohen's dz = 0.68), but lower extraction-related pain (P < 0.001; Cohen's dz = 0.82).Buccal infiltration achieved a longer postoperative analgesia duration (P = 0.006; Cohen's dz = 0.57).Conclusions: Both techniques are effective single-injection options for maxillary first premolar extraction.AMSA provided superior intraoperative comfort and palatal anesthesia, but inflicts greater injection discomfort, while buccal infiltration offered greater injection comfort and longer postoperative analgesia.
